Question pigeon&co Its q2 in s/d 17 paper
Regarding part A
In examiner answer its written
“The use of 8% to determine the discount factor rather than 6% will have reduced calue of provision “
Could u explain this and what should have been done?
Should we always stick to the older discount factor (here its 6%) ?
Thats why we are asking why changing and using 8%?
The discounting of the provision is to give as accurate an indication as possible of the PV of the future cost. Changing the rate might be a sensible response to eco omic changes. If so, that’s fine. As it says in the answer, “the audit team must fully understand the reasons for the reduction in the provision”. One reason is a re-estimation of the discount rate. An invalid reason would be changing it arbitrarily to boost profits (an example of creative accounting/fraud).
